Dwight David Eisenhower II, the namesake and grandson of President Dwight D. Eisenhower (34th US President) married Julie Nixon, the daughter of Richard Nixon (37th US President) on December 22, 1968. Nixon served as vice-president while Eisenhower was President.

No President married his legal step-daughter. Grover Cleveland was a good friend of his future wife's father and he took an interest in her well-being from her birth. When her father died, Cleveland administered the estate and so had control over her finances while she was a minor.
